Cost of senior care in Monroe, WI
Assisted living in Monroe, WI averages $4,700 per month — about 12% below the national median. In-home care runs about $29 per hour, or roughly $4,640 per month for full-time help. 20 care providers serve the area, and many accept Medicaid to help families cover the cost.
| Care type | Typical cost |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| In-home care | $29/hour | ~$4,640/mo full-time |
| Assisted living | $4,700/month | private one-bedroom |
| Nursing home | $9,125/month | ~$109,500/yr, private room |
Source: CareScout / Genworth Cost of Care Survey (2024).

How much does assisted living cost in Monroe, WI?
Assisted living in Monroe, WI averages about $4,700 per month, about 12% below the national median of $5,350. Actual prices vary by community, room type, and level of care.
How much does in-home care cost in Monroe, WI?
In-home care in Monroe, WI runs about $29 per hour. Full-time care (about 160 hours a month) works out to roughly $4,640 per month.
Does Medicaid help pay for senior care in WI?
Yes. WI's Medicaid program offers waivers that can help cover home care and, in some cases, assisted living for residents who meet income and care-need rules. Eligibility and covered services vary, so confirm the details with the state program.
